Lakers may increase Ivica Zubac's role moving forward
Los Angeles Lakers head coach Luke Walton has said that he wants to see how center Ivica Zubac fares handling starter duties and playing bigger minutes.
Completely out of the playoff hunt, the Lakers have little incentive to keep trotting out Timofey Mozgov as the starter, and they will instead be giving more minutes to their younger players. That should bode well for the 19-year-old rookie Zubac.
Zubac has averaged only 14.0 minutes per game this season, but has produced a solid 5.9 points, 3.9 rebounds and 0.9 blocks per contest, while leading the team with a 5.1 percent block rate. He also owns a -0.6 nERD on the season, which ranks in the bottom-half of the NBA, but is good for fifth on the Lakers.
